Interface EksClusterVpcConfig

  • All Superinterfaces:
    software.amazon.jsii.JsiiSerializable
    All Known Implementing Classes:
    EksClusterVpcConfig.Jsii$Proxy

    @Generated(value="jsii-pacmak/1.84.0 (build 5404dcf)",
               date="2023-06-30T04:56:52.903Z")
    @Stability(Stable)
    public interface EksClusterVpcConfig
    extends software.amazon.jsii.JsiiSerializable
    • Method Detail

      • getSubnetIds

        @Stability(Stable)
        @NotNull
        List<String> getSubnetIds()
        Docs at Terraform Registry: {@link https://registry.terraform.io/providers/hashicorp/aws/5.6.1/docs/resources/eks_cluster#subnet_ids EksCluster#subnet_ids}.
      • getEndpointPrivateAccess

        @Stability(Stable)
        @Nullable
        default Object getEndpointPrivateAccess()
        Docs at Terraform Registry: {@link https://registry.terraform.io/providers/hashicorp/aws/5.6.1/docs/resources/eks_cluster#endpoint_private_access EksCluster#endpoint_private_access}.
      • getEndpointPublicAccess

        @Stability(Stable)
        @Nullable
        default Object getEndpointPublicAccess()
        Docs at Terraform Registry: {@link https://registry.terraform.io/providers/hashicorp/aws/5.6.1/docs/resources/eks_cluster#endpoint_public_access EksCluster#endpoint_public_access}.
      • getPublicAccessCidrs

        @Stability(Stable)
        @Nullable
        default List<String> getPublicAccessCidrs()
        Docs at Terraform Registry: {@link https://registry.terraform.io/providers/hashicorp/aws/5.6.1/docs/resources/eks_cluster#public_access_cidrs EksCluster#public_access_cidrs}.
      • getSecurityGroupIds

        @Stability(Stable)
        @Nullable
        default List<String> getSecurityGroupIds()
        Docs at Terraform Registry: {@link https://registry.terraform.io/providers/hashicorp/aws/5.6.1/docs/resources/eks_cluster#security_group_ids EksCluster#security_group_ids}.